LeBron James, SF, Cleveland Cavaliers

Price: $12,500

With James Harden likely returning on a minutes limit for Houston Rockets, leaving both he and Chris Paul as shaky options at their respective price-points, LeBron James stands out as the overwhelming favorite to be the top fantasy scorer on today's four-game slate. His huge price tag is obviously a lot to stomach, but he's worth it in a matchup with Orlando.

Even with Cleveland's recent struggles, James has been posting huge numbers. There are only six other players in the NBA who have topped 60 FanDuel points at least four times this year -- James has done in four times in his last nine games. His 15 such games on the year are a league-high mark by a significant margin, with the next most coming in at 12.

He last played the Magic two weeks ago, and he lit them up for his second-highest fantasy score of the season (76.5 FanDuel points).

The Magic are a terrific fantasy matchup for players at any position -- they are allowing top-six fantasy production across the board -- but they are especially appealing for the King. LeBron is a guy whose fantasy value comes from being able to fill up every area of the stat-sheet, and Orlando allows top-five numbers in all of points, assists and rebounds per game, while also allowing above-average numbers in both blocks and steals.
